On Wednesday, August 12, a pickup truck carrying 17 passengers, primarily minors, plunged into a 70-meter ravine in the La Vega hamlet of San Miguel Ixtahuacán, San Marcos, Guatemala. The vehicle was traveling to a sporting event at the time of the incident. Authorities confirmed that the accident resulted in the death of at least one minor.
